Hot Rolled Steel Angle A36 (1.5" x 1.5" x 0.125") is made of low carbon steel that is commonly found in most industries. Offering good weldability, machinability, and heat treatability, Hot Rolled Steel has a rougher surface than cold rolled steel and with galvanization, A36 Hot Rolled Mild Steel resists corrosion well.

This steel angle has legs measuring 1.5 inches by 1.5 inches with a thickness of 0.125 inches. It is made from A36 low carbon steel, hot rolled for a rougher surface finish, offering good weldability, machinability, and heat treatability.

Yes, this hot rolled steel angle is available for custom cutting with lengths up to 240 inches. Custom cuts are processed at the warehouse to meet your specific size requirements.

Yes, this product complies with RoHS and REACH standards, ensuring it meets environmental and safety regulations.

A36 hot rolled steel angle is commonly used in various industries for structural and fabrication purposes due to its good strength with a yield tensile strength of 48 ksi and ultimate tensile strength of 58 ksi. It is suitable for welding and machining applications.
